Target

  • Function

    Required for checkpoint mediated cell cycle arrest in response to DNA damage within both the S phase and G2/M phases of the cell cycle. May serve as a scaffold for the recruitment of DNA repair and signal transduction proteins to discrete foci of DNA damage marked by 'Ser-139' phosphorylation of histone H2AFX. Also required for downstream events subsequent to the recruitment of these proteins. These include phosphorylation and activation of the ATM, CHEK1/CHK1 and CHEK2/CHK2/CDS1 kinases, and stabilization of TP53 and apoptosis. ATM and CHEK2 may also be activated independently by a parallel pathway mediated by TP53BP1.
  • Tissue specificity

    Highly expressed in testis.
  • Sequence similarities

    Contains 2 BRCT domains.
    Contains 1 FHA domain.
  • Domain

    Tandemly repeated BRCT domains are characteristic of proteins involved in DNA damage signaling. In MDC1, these repeats are required for localization to chromatin which flanks sites of DNA damage marked by 'Ser-139' phosphorylation of H2AFX.
  • Post-translational
    modifications

    Phosphorylated upon exposure to ionizing radiation (IR), ultraviolet radiation (UV), and hydroxyurea (HU). Phosphorylation in response to IR requires ATM, NBN, and possibly CHEK2. Also phosphorylated during the G2/M phase of the cell cycle and during activation of the mitotic spindle checkpoint.
  • Cellular localization

    Nucleus. Associated with chromatin. Relocalizes to discrete nuclear foci following DNA damage, this requires 'Ser-139' phosphorylation of H2AFX. Colocalizes with APTX at sites of DNA double-strand breaks.

    Images

    • Immunocytochemistry/ Immunofluorescence - Anti-MDC1 antibody [P2B11] (ab241048)
      Immunocytochemistry/ Immunofluorescence - Anti-MDC1 antibody [P2B11] (ab241048)

      Immunocytochemistry/Immunofluorescence analysis of NIH/3T3 (Mouse embryo fibroblast cell line) cells labeling MDC1 (Green) using ab241048 at 1:100 for 60 minutes at RT. Cells were fixed in 4% formaldehyde for 15 minutes at RT.

      Secondary antibody: Goat anti-Mouse ATTO 488 at 1:100 for 60 minutes at RT.

      Counterstain: DAPI (blue) nuclear stain at 1:5000, 5 minutes RT.

      (A) DAPI (blue) nuclear stain (B) ab241048 (C) Composite.

    • Western blot - Anti-MDC1 antibody [P2B11] (ab241048)
      Western blot - Anti-MDC1 antibody [P2B11] (ab241048)
      All lanes : Anti-MDC1 antibody [P2B11] (ab241048) at 1/1000 dilution (2 hours at RT)

      Lane 1 : Mouse cortex lysate
      Lane 2 : Mouse cerebellum lysate

      Lysates/proteins at 10 µg per lane.

      Secondary
      All lanes : Goat anti-Mouse HRP-IgG for 60 minutes at RT at 1/2000 dilution

      Developed using the ECL technique.

      Exposure time: 5 minutes


      Block: 5% Skimmed milk in 1X TBST

    • Western blot - Anti-MDC1 antibody [P2B11] (ab241048)
      Western blot - Anti-MDC1 antibody [P2B11] (ab241048)
      Anti-MDC1 antibody [P2B11] (ab241048) at 1/1000 dilution (2 hours at RT) + Human 293Trap cell lysates at 30 µg

      Secondary
      Goat anti-Mouse HRP-IgG for 60 minutes at RT at 1/2000 dilution

      Developed using the ECL technique.

      Exposure time: 5 minutes


       Block: 5% Skimmed milk in 1X TBST.
